What Kentucky law requires in Paintsville

For the roughly 4,160 residents of Paintsville, the rules below are Kentucky's own; each row carries its publisher and retrieval date.

RuleDetailSource
State lending regulatorKentucky Department of Financial Institutions (DFI)
Source says: "The Department of Financial Institutions' mission is to serve Kentucky residents by promoting access to a stable financial industry, implementing effective and efficient regulatory oversight".
Kentucky Department of Financial Institutions
as of 2026-09-16
Maximum legal interest rate (usury cap)Up to 19% per annum, or 4% over the 90-day commercial-paper discount rate, whichever is less (by written agreement)
Source says: "At a per annum rate not to exceed four percent (4%) in excess of the discount rate on ninety (90) day commercial paper ... or nineteen percent (19%), whichever is less".
Kentucky Legislative Research Commission (Kentucky Revised Statutes)
as of 2026-09-16
Payday lending statusPermitted under license (deferred deposit service business; payday loans)
Source says: "The Kentucky Department of Financial Institutions (DFI) has secured the services of Veritec Solutions, LLC to provide a common database with real-time access for deferred deposit transactions".
Kentucky Department of Financial Institutions
as of 2026-09-16

Before you apply in Paintsville

A sensible order of operations for a loan in Paintsville, home to about 4,160 people:

  1. Check all three credit reports for mistakes, because an error you fix now is a lower rate later.
  2. Run the numbers on the personal loan calculator so you know the payment before you apply.
  3. Shop at least three lenders and judge them on APR and total cost.
  4. Confirm the lender holds a Kentucky licence by checking the regulator named above.
  5. Check that the monthly payment fits your budget next to your existing obligations.
  6. Pick the shortest term whose payment you can comfortably afford.
  7. Do not borrow more than the expense calls for, even if a lender approves a larger amount.

Common questions

What are my options in Paintsville if my credit is poor?
Borrowing is still possible, but expect a higher APR and a smaller approved amount. Lenders that accept lower scores hold statewide licences, so what is open to you in Paintsville is the same as anywhere in Kentucky.
What loan size can I expect in Paintsville?
Most personal loans sit somewhere between $1,000 and $50,000, though the figure you are approved for turns on the lender, your income and your credit. Model the monthly payment first with our personal loan calculator.
Do I have to pledge anything to borrow in Paintsville?
For an unsecured personal loan, no — there is nothing to pledge. A secured loan, such as home equity or one secured by a vehicle, does require collateral, and default puts that asset at risk.
Does comparing loans in Paintsville cost me credit score points?
Not during pre-qualification, which normally uses a soft pull and leaves your score alone. Submitting a full application triggers a hard inquiry, which can trim a few points briefly.
